The SAFE Framework Relationship Journal walks you through four core areas that impact how you feel and show up in relationships:
-
S — Security: feeling safe, valued, and grounded
-
A — Attachment: how you connect, bond, and respond to closeness/distance
-
F — Fears: the “what ifs,” old stories, and protective thoughts that get activated in love
-
E — Emotions: the feelings moving through you, and how you express (or hold) them
